Are you feeling "stuck" in depression, anxiety, mood disorders, trauma, OCD, existential crisis, or chronic pain? At MindWave Medicine, we provide comprehensive, holistic, and compassionate care using Ketamine-Assisted Psychotherapy (KAP) to support patients throughout their healing journey. Combining ketamine with psychotherapy can significantly enhance clinical outcomes along with offering support throughout the entire healing journey to promote the lasting change of personal growth, connection, and emotional resilience. We help peel back the layers to reveal your true whole self and your own inner healing intelligence.
We follow a non-pathologizing, holistic approach offering include Ketamine-Assisted Psychotherapy, Reiki, medical cannabis certifications, and contemporary Hawaiian healing. Our medical provider is certified in Psychedelic-Assisted Therapy having completed the year-long training program at the Integrative Psychiatry Institute.
